The Swiss Government has officially launched their Mastodon server at https://social.admin.ch/

In their official press release the Government confirms it is a trial for one year. They state that "Mastodon has several characteristics that make it fundamentally attractive for government communications", such as being beyond the control of others, as well as it being privacy friendly.

Official press release: https://www.admin.ch/gov/de/start/dokumentation/medienmitteilungen.msg-id-97696.html
